如何在GitHub上创建一个组:详细指南

在现代软件开发中,协作和团队合作是成功的关键。GitHub作为一个流行的版本控制平台,提供了许多工具来帮助团队合作。其中,创建组是一个重要的功能,能够让多个开发者更有效地协作。本文将详细介绍在GitHub上如何创建一个组,并提供有关组管理的实用建议。

什么是GitHub组?

GitHub组是一个用于组织和管理团队成员的工具。通过创建组,团队成员可以更方便地共享代码、项目和文档,同时也能够设定不同的访问权限。组可以帮助团队:

  • 组织项目
  • 分配任务
  • 管理权限
  • 促进沟通

创建GitHub组的步骤

第一步:登录到你的GitHub账户

在创建组之前,确保你已经注册并登录到你的GitHub账户。如果你没有账户,可以在GitHub官方网站上免费注册。

第二步:访问组织页面

  • 在页面右上角,点击你的头像。
  • 从下拉菜单中选择“Your organizations”。
  • 你将看到一个组织列表,点击“New organization”以创建一个新的组织。

第三步:选择组织类型

GitHub提供了不同的组织类型,包括个人账户和企业账户。选择适合你的团队的组织类型,并点击“Continue”。

第四步:填写组织信息

在创建组的过程中,你需要填写一些基本信息,包括:

  • 组织名称:输入一个适合你的团队的名称。
  • 账单邮箱:提供一个邮箱用于账单和通知。
  • 团队类型:选择“Open source”或“Business”来定义你的组织性质。

第五步:邀请成员

创建组后,你可以通过输入他们的GitHub用户名来邀请其他成员加入。成员接受邀请后,将自动成为你组织的成员。

第六步:设置权限

  • 角色管理:根据团队成员的职责,为他们设置相应的权限。
  • 项目权限:在组织设置中,你可以管理各个项目的访问权限。

GitHub组的管理

一旦创建了组,日常的管理同样重要。以下是一些管理建议:

定期检查成员权限

确保所有团队成员的访问权限都是适当的。定期审查可以防止信息泄露和权限滥用。

组织会议和讨论

使用GitHub的“讨论”功能,让团队成员在项目中自由交流,分享想法和建议。

创建贡献指南

为新成员制定一个清晰的贡献指南,包括如何报告问题、提交代码和进行代码审查。这可以提高团队的工作效率。

监控项目进度

定期检查项目的进度和状态,确保项目按计划进行。使用GitHub的项目板来管理任务。

常见问题解答(FAQ)

1. 在GitHub上创建组需要付费吗?

GitHub提供了免费的组织账户,但有一些功能仅在付费版本中可用。如果你只需基本功能,免费账户通常足够。

2. 我可以邀请外部人员加入我的GitHub组吗?

是的,你可以邀请任何拥有GitHub账户的人加入你的组,前提是你设置的权限允许他们访问相关项目。

3. 如何删除GitHub组?

如果你不再需要某个组,你可以在组的设置页面中找到“Delete this organization”选项,点击确认即可。但请注意,这将删除该组下的所有数据。

4. 如何更改组成员的角色?

在组织设置中,你可以找到成员管理选项。通过点击成员旁边的下拉菜单,可以选择不同的角色,如管理员或成员。

5. GitHub组有什么限制?

GitHub对组的成员人数和项目数量没有明确限制,但对于免费账户可能会有一些功能限制,如访问控制和协作工具。

结语

在GitHub上创建一个组是提升团队协作效率的重要一步。通过合理的组织和管理,团队可以更高效地完成项目。希望本文能帮助你顺利创建和管理GitHub组。如果你还有其他疑问,请在评论区留言,我们会尽快回复。

正文完